## Rillway Wiki — Environments

The Rillway wiki runs three environments: sandbox, staging, and production. Role-based access is enforced at the space level in every environment; editor and admin roles are provisioned separately per tier, and sandbox grants are never promoted automatically. Each environment's access-control settings are recorded below, beginning with production.

config for yahof-tajop:
zorath:
  pin: 7493
  metrics_host: metrics.zorath.tolvaqsys.internal
  tenant: praiel
  seal: seal_fd9cd4f1

When reviewing a scrub incident, proceed carefully. First, confirm the Halberd ingest workers are running the current scrub module; older modules strip GPS tags but leave maker notes intact. Second, pull a sample of recently processed images from the quarantine bucket and run the metadata audit script against them — zero findings is the only acceptable result. Third, verify the audit itself ran against the correct worker version, not a cached one. The worker build to verify against is recorded below.

pipeline stamp: htk21_cc68b8e00e3cb5ca75ae8

## Deployment

Memtrace-GPU deploys as a sidecar alongside each inference pod. Reviewers should verify the profiler attaches before model load, since late attachment misses allocator warm-up events. We pin the sampling daemon to one core to avoid skewing kernel timings. The deployment manifest must match the values documented here; the expected configuration is shown below.

service settings:
ralael:
  pin: 7453
  tenant: zorath
  seal: seal_087806e4
  metrics_host: metrics.ralael.paliqworks.example
  standby_team: fraath
  escalation: praok-istiel
  nonce: 10e083